Course Description
 
The Elder Justice & At-Risk Adult project was created to provide training and technical assistance to prosecutors, law enforcement, adult protective service workers and other professionals who assist the elderly and vulnerable adults. The one-day summit will feature presentations on Elder Financial Exploitation, Advantages of team collaborations between APS workers and law enforcement, and Hoarding. 
CE credits and MCOLES credit will be available for social workers and law enforcement. Lunch and break refreshments will be provided.
 
Who Should Attend?
 
Any professional who works with elder or vulnerable adults such as prosecutors, law enforcement, adult protective services workers, aging service providers, financial institutions, nursing home providers, guardians, medical personnel, forensic pathologists, medical death investigators, care providers. etc.
